Add a playlist or portal

Everything you watch comes from a source you add. You can add more than one, and the app keeps them apart. The first one is usually added during first-time setup; this is the route for every one after that.

In the left navigation open Sources, then choose Add source. Pick the kind that matches what your source gave you:

  • Playlist URL, a link to an M3U or M3U+ list. The app detects whether the link is a playlist or an Xtream Codes export and imports it either way.
  • Upload M3U, a file already on this PC. It is encrypted on this device before it leaves it.
  • Xtream Codes, a portal you connect with Server URL, Username and Password.
  • Stalker, a portal that signs in with a Portal URL and a MAC address.

Give the source a Display name so you can tell your sources apart later. Source types the app accepts compares what each kind asks for and what each one can bring.

For an Xtream or Stalker portal, open the source and choose Sync portal library. This caches its live TV, movies and series on this PC so browsing is fast. Channels are sorted into their groups for you as they come in.

Open the source settings and set Playlist update: Auto update, Every X hours, or Manual. Refresh now on a source, or Refresh all in the toolbar, updates it on demand.

Portal credentials are stored encrypted. To change them later, choose Edit on the source and type new ones; leave both fields blank to keep what is stored. The address cannot be changed. To point at a different server, add a new source.
